Nature of request
John, son of Henry IV, requests that he be granted various castles, manors, lands, appurtenances and reversions formerly held by the Earl of Northumberland, as earlier letters granting these, dated 27 June [1405], were burnt at Berwick. He also asks that the date of the Earl's forfeiture be added to the text.
Nature of endorsement
The king wills and grants the bill of the date contained in this petition.

Note
The original grant was made to John on 27 June 1405, and presumably the petition dates to some point between that date and the death of his father in 1413. Parts of the petition are damaged by water, but the missing place names from the lists can be identified with reference to the original grant.
